在Windows环境下,MySQL数据库的自动备份可以通过多种方式实现,确保数据的安全性和完整性,以下详细探讨几种常见的自动备份方法,并配以必要的指令和步骤,帮助实现高效而稳定的数据库备份流程,具体如下:
1、WinRAR备份MySQL
简介:WinRAR是一款广泛使用的压缩和解压缩软件,它可以结合任务计划程序实现MySQL数据库的自动备份。
操作步骤:需要配置MySQL数据库的dump,使用mysqldump工具将数据库导出为sql文件,通过WinRAR软件将导出的sql文件进行压缩,最后设置Windows任务计划程序按设定时间自动运行这个压缩任务。
2、MySQL mysqldump备份
简介:mysqldump是MySQL数据库提供的一个数据导出工具,它能生成包含创建表、插入数据的SQL语句的文件。
配置脚本:编写一个批处理脚本,设置好数据库连接信息、要备份的数据库名称,以及获取当前日期时间作为文件名的一部分,确保每次备份的文件名都是唯一的。
3、Xcopy直接复制文件形式备份
简介:xcopy是Windows系统中的一个命令行工具,用于复制文件和目录,通过直接复制MySQL数据库文件来实现备份。
操作步骤:首先确定MySQL数据库的文件存放路径,然后使用xcopy命令将这些文件复制到指定的备份目录中,结合任务计划程序,可以实现定时自动备份。
4、Windows任务计划程序结合备份命令
简介:Windows的任务计划程序是一个强大的自动化工具,可以定时执行各种脚本和程序。
实现步骤:在任务计划程序中创建一个新的任务,设置好执行时间,并将上述备份脚本作为任务的操作,这样,每到设定的时间,系统就会自动执行备份操作。
在了解以上内容后,以下还有一些其他注意事项:
安全性考虑:备份过程中应确保数据的安全性,包括在安全的环境下进行备份,以及备份数据存储的地点的安全性。
数据恢复测试:定期进行数据恢复测试,以确保在需要时能够有效恢复数据。
监控备份过程:建议设置监控机制,确保每次备份都能成功执行,对失败的备份及时进行处理。
结合上述信息,通过WinRAR、mysqldump、xcopy等工具,再配合Windows任务计划程序的自动执行功能,可以有效地实现MySQL数据库在Windows环境下的自动备份,这不仅提高了备份效率,还确保了数据的安全和完整性,对于数据库管理员来说,掌握这些自动备份的方法,对于保障数据库的稳定性和可靠性至关重要。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/682541.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复